Développeur(euse) logiciel / Software Developer - C#/.NET …, Montreal
Développeur(euse) logiciel / Software Developer - C#/.NET …, Montreal
-
Montreal, Canada
-
Posted: yesterday
-
Save
Description
La dynamique de votre quipe: tes-vous intress travailler pour une entreprise de haute technologie de premier plan sur un produit de classe mondiale ? Le groupe vido travaille sur sa prochaine gnration de services d''enregistrement - une solution de surveillance vido d''entreprise qui permet la diffusion vido en temps rel travers des rseaux comprenant jusqu'' des milliers de serveurs et de camras. Notre plateforme Security Center intgre plusieurs autres produits de scurit pour former une solution tout-en-un puissante. Notre logiciel permet aux aroports, centres de contrle, chanes de distribution, villes, coles, prisons, etc. dans le monde entier de mettre en place une surveillance vido pour la protection de tous les jours. Nous recherchons un(e) dveloppeur(euse) de logiciels passionn par le dveloppement logiciel et qui apprcie diffrents types de tches et dfis de tous niveaux de complexit. Vous participerez la conception, la planification des tches, au dveloppement des fonctionnalits et leur livraison en travaillant en troite collaboration avec les membres de l''assurance qualit au sein de l''quipe. Notre quipe fait du dveloppement logiciel tous les niveaux: Intgration de diffrent types et modles de cameras avec divers protocoles Contrle de la transmission vido et dautres mdias (audio, metadata) Stockage local et transferts de vido Diffusion et gestion de flux vido Configuration danalyse intelligente de la vido Chiffrement, signature numrique de la vido et gestion de mot de passe Gestion de la mise jour de micrologiciel dans un environnement cloud Transformation de flux vido en temps rel (watermarking, transcodage, redirection) Tout cela et tellement plus laide de technologies de pointe ! Voici les outils avec lesquels nous travaillons: Dveloppement des applications distribus denvergure Programmation asynchrone / dveloppement dapplications multithread Dveloppement et intgration dAPI interne et externe criture des tests automatiss et Test Driven Development (TDD) Rseautage (TCP/UDP), transmission des donnes Dveloppement Web (Javascript/Typescript, node.js) Camras vido et cartes graphiques quoi ressemblera votre journe: Vous joindrez une quipe exprimente et dynamique. Votre responsabilit sera dlaborer des architectures logicielles et en effectuer le dveloppement en quipe. Architecturer et dvelopper de nouvelles fonctionnalits utilises par des milliers utilisateurs Interagir avec des partenaires externes pour livrer une solution commune Participer des sessions de programmation en binme et de collaboration avec des dveloppeurs autant nouveaux quexpriments. Btir et dployer des services orients-objets pouvant fonctionner autant sur Linux que Windows Participer lautomatisation de diffrents services Participer la conception et lestimation des tches pour les diffrentes fonctionnalits Grer son temps pour respecter les chanciers et dates de livraisons Pour en connaitre plus sur vous: Baccalaurat en gnie informatique, gnie logiciel, en sciences informatiques ou exprience quivalente Exprience en programmation oriente objet (C# ou Java) Resolution de problmes, esprit analytique Connaissance des principes de Clean Code Encore mieux si vous possdez ces atouts: Programmation asynchrone / dveloppement dapplications multithread Connaissance des rseaux (TCP/IP, UDP, Multicast) C/C++, analyse de vidage de processus, analyse de performance Dveloppement et dbogage de systmes distribus grande chelle Dveloppement dAPI modernes (REST, gRPC) Javascript/Typescript, NodeJS Exprience avec les camras vido et les cartes graphiques Codecs vido tels que H.264, H.265/HEVC, AV1, MJPEG, etc. Familiarit avec les protocoles de streaming vido (ex. HLS, RTSP/RTP) Exprience avec les frameworks et bibliothques de traitement vido (ex. FFmpeg) Voil ce que nous offrons ! Rgime de rmunration attrayant Programme de remboursement des frais de formation Repas subventionns notre incroyable Bistro (Les Cordons Bleus) quilibre entre vie professionnelle et vie prive grce un horaire de travail adaptable Caf gratuit volont Espace de stationnement gratuit pour tous les employs Centre dentranement sur place Vous ntes pas certain de cocher toutes les cases, mais vous avez envie de tenter votre chance ? Nous adorons votre enthousiasme ! Merci pour votre candidature, mais veuillez noter que seul(e)s les candidat(e)s qualifi(e)s seront contact(e)s. Les chasseurs de ttes et les agences de recrutement ne sont pas autoriss soumettre des CV par l''intermdiaire de ce site web ou directement aux gestionnaires. --------------------------------------------------------------------------------------------------- Your teams dynamic: Are you interested in working for a leading high-tech company on a world class product? The video group is working on its next generation of recording services an enterprise video surveillance solution that enables real-time video streaming across networks of up to thousands of servers and cameras. Our Security Center platform integrates several other security products to form a powerful all-in-one solution. Our software allows airports, control centers, retail chains, cities, schools, prisons, etc. around the world to make video surveillance for the protection of the everyday. We are looking for a Software Developer who is passionate of software development and who enjoys various types of tasks and challenges of all levels of complexity. You will participate in the design, the tasks planning, development of features and their delivery working hand in hand with the quality assurance members within the team. Our team develops software at all levels: Integration of different types of cameras using different protocols Control transmission of video and other media (audio, metadata) Local storage and transfers of video Video streaming management and broadcasting Configuring intelligent video analytics Work with encryption, digital signatures and password management Management of firmware updates in cloud environment Real-time video stream transformation (watermarking, transcoding, redirection) All this and so much more to help people with the help of advanced technologies! Things we work with in our team: Build large-scale distributed applications Asynchronous programming & multithreaded processes Automated tests & Test Driven Development (TDD) Networking (TCP/UDP) and streaming of data Web development (Javascript/Typescript, node.js) Video cameras and graphic cards What your day will look like: Architect, design and implement solutions used by thousands of end users Interact with external partners to deliver value together Take part in peer-programming and collaboration sessions with new and experienced developers Build and deploy object-oriented services running on both Linux and Windows Participate to test automation Participate in the design and estimation of tasks for different features Learn new things everyday! More about you: Bachelors degree in Computer or Software Engineering, Computer Sciences or equivalent experience Experience with object-oriented programming (C#/.NET or Java) Problem solver, analytic skills Knowledge of Clean Code principles Great if you know: Asynchronous execution / multi-threaded applications development Knowledge of networking (TCP/IP, UDP, Multicast) C/C++, process dump analysis, performance analysis Developing and debugging a large-scale distributed systems Modern API development (REST, Grpc) Javascript/Typescript, NodeJS Experience with video cameras and graphic cards Video codecs such as H.264, H.265/HEVC, AV1, MPJEG etc. Familiarity with video streaming protocols (e.g. HLS, RTSP/RTP). Experience with video processing frameworks and libraries (e.g. FFmpeg) Lets talk perks! Attractive compensation package Training Tuition Reimbursement Program Subsidized meals in our amazing Bistro (Les Cordons Bleus) Work-life balance with a flexible working schedule Free, unlimited coffee Private, free parking for all employees Onsite fitness facility with personal trainer Still not sure if you check every box, but think its worth a shot? We love that enthusiasm! Thank you for your application, but please note that only qualified candidates will be contacted. Head-hunters and recruitment agencies may not submit resums/CVs through this Web site or directly to managers. Apply on Kit Job: kitjob.ca/job/2pv5vo
Highlights
-
Company nameGenetec
-
Job positionDéveloppeur(euse) logiciel / Software Developer - C#/.NET (Montreal)
Safety Tips
Beware of ads written with poor grammar or spelling.
More info about this ad
Développeur(euse) logiciel / Software Developer - C#/.NET … has been posted in the Montreal Information Technology category on Locanto.
Why not check out other ads in this category, such as SAP PP/QM Lead, Montreal, Javascript Developer, Montréal or Senior Full Stack Developer in Montreal. Currently, there are 24 ads posted in the Information Technology category in Montreal.
Interested in more? Widen your search to view ads in nearby areas of Montreal. This includes Information Technology in Longueuil, Boucherville and Saint-Lambert. There are more ads within a 15 km radius for this category. If you want to view those ads, click here.